The emergency was declared in the US state of California amid the coronavirus outbreak, said State Governor Gavin Newsom.
"The State of California is deploying every level of government to help identify cases and slow the spread of this coronavirus," Business Insider reported quoting Newsom. "This emergency proclamation will help the state further prepare our communities and our health care system in the event it spreads more broadly."
The death toll of coronavirus reached 10 in the US, with 80 confirmed infections. Meanwhile, the US reported the first death on February 29 in the state of Washington.
